/* global AFRAME, XMLHttpRequest, VERSION */
import 'aframe-cursor-teleport-component';
import 'aframe-extras/controls/index.js';
import useStore from './store.js';
import * as streetUtils from './street-utils.js';
require('./json-utils_1.1.js'); // this defines STREET.utils
STREET.utils.newScene = streetUtils.newScene;
var streetmixParsers = require('./aframe-streetmix-parsers');
var streetmixUtils = require('./tested/streetmix-utils');
require('./components/gltf-part');
require('./components/ocean');
require('./components/svg-extruder.js');
require('./lib/animation-mixer.js');
require('./lib/aframe-gaussian-splatting-component.min.js');
require('./assets.js');
require('./components/notify.js');
require('./components/create-from-json');
require('./components/screentock.js');
require('./components/focus-animation');
require('aframe-atlas-uvs-component');
require('./components/street-geo.js');
require('./components/street-environment.js');
require('./components/intersection.js');
require('./components/obb-clipping.js');
require('./components/street-segment.js');
require('./components/managed-street.js');
require('./components/street-generated-stencil.js');
require('./components/street-generated-striping.js');
require('./components/street-generated-pedestrians.js');
require('./components/street-generated-rail.js');
require('./components/street-generated-clones.js');
require('./components/polygon-offset.js');
require('./components/street-align.js');
require('./components/street-ground.js');
require('./components/street-label.js');
require('./components/blending-opacity.js');
require('./components/measure-line.js');
require('./components/css2d-renderer.js');
require('./editor/index.js');
var firebase = require('./editor/services/firebase.js');
if (typeof VERSION !== 'undefined') {
console.log(`3DStreet Version: ${VERSION}`);
}
AFRAME.registerComponent('street', {
schema: {
JSON: { type: 'string' },
type: { default: 'streetmixSegmentsMetric' }, // alt: sharedRowMeters, streetmixJSONResponse
left: { default: '' },
right: { default: '' },
showGround: { default: true },
showStriping: { default: true },
showVehicles: { default: true },
globalAnimated: { default: false },
length: { default: 60 }, // new default of 60 from 0.4.4
synchronize: { default: true }
},
toggleEntitiesVisibillity: function (entitiesArray, visible) {
entitiesArray.forEach((entity) => entity.setAttribute('visible', visible));
},
toggleVehicles: function (showVehicles) {
const vehicleEntities = streetUtils.getVehicleEntities();
this.toggleEntitiesVisibillity(vehicleEntities, showVehicles);
},
toggleGround: function (showGround) {
const groundEntities = Array.from(
document.querySelectorAll('.ground-left, .ground-right')
);
this.toggleEntitiesVisibillity(groundEntities, showGround);
},
toggleStriping: function (showStriping) {
const stripingEntities = streetUtils.getStripingEntities();
this.toggleEntitiesVisibillity(stripingEntities, showStriping);
},
update: function (oldData) {
const data = this.data;
if (data.showGround !== oldData.showGround) {
this.toggleGround(data.showGround);
}
if (data.showVehicles !== oldData.showVehicles) {
this.toggleVehicles(data.showVehicles);
}
if (data.showStriping !== oldData.showStriping) {
this.toggleStriping(data.showStriping);
}
// do not call the update function when the data.synchronize is set to false
if (!data.synchronize) {
return;
}
if (data.JSON.length === 0) {
if (oldData.JSON !== undefined && oldData.JSON.length === 0) {
return;
} // this has happened before, surpress console log
console.log(
'[street]',
'No JSON provided yet, but it might be set at runtime'
);
return;
}
const streetmixSegments = JSON.parse(data.JSON);
// remove .street-parent and .buildings-parent elements, if they exists, with old scene elements.
// Because they will be created next in the processSegments and processBuildings functions.
// This is also necessary when changing the parameters of the street component to reload the scene.
const streetParent = this.el.querySelector('.street-parent');
if (streetParent) {
streetParent.remove();
}
const buildingParent = this.el.querySelector('.buildings-parent');
if (buildingParent) {
buildingParent.remove();
}
console.log(firebase.auth.currentUser);
const streetEl = streetmixParsers.processSegments(
streetmixSegments.streetmixSegmentsMetric,
data.showStriping,
data.length,
data.globalAnimated,
data.showVehicles
);
this.el.append(streetEl);
if (data.left || data.right) {
const streetWidth = streetmixSegments.streetmixSegmentsMetric.reduce(
(streetWidth, segmentData) => streetWidth + segmentData.width,
0
);
const buildingsEl = streetmixParsers.processBuildings(
data.left,
data.right,
streetWidth,
data.showGround,
data.length
);
this.el.append(buildingsEl);
}
// the scene has been loaded, set the synchronize flag
this.el.setAttribute('street', 'synchronize', false);
}
});
AFRAME.registerComponent('streetmix-loader', {
dependencies: ['street'],
schema: {
streetmixStreetURL: { type: 'string' },
streetmixAPIURL: { type: 'string' },
showBuildings: { default: true },
name: { default: '' },
synchronize: { default: true }
},
update: function (oldData) {
// fired at start and at each subsequent change of any schema value
// This method may fire a few times when viewing a streetmix street in 3dstreet:
// First to find the proper path, once to actually load the street, and then subsequent updates such as street name
const data = this.data;
const el = this.el;
// do not call the update function when the data.synchronize is set to false
if (!data.synchronize) return;
// if the loader has run once already, and upon update neither URL has changed, do not take action
if (
oldData.streetmixStreetURL === data.streetmixStreetURL &&
oldData.streetmixAPIURL === data.streetmixAPIURL
) {
// console.log('[streetmix-loader]', 'Neither streetmixStreetURL nor streetmixAPIURL have changed in this component data update, not reloading street.')
return;
}
// if no value for 'streetmixAPIURL' then let's see if there's a streetmixURL
if (data.streetmixAPIURL.length === 0) {
if (data.streetmixStreetURL.length > 0) {
const streetmixAPIURL = streetmixUtils.streetmixUserToAPI(
data.streetmixStreetURL
);
console.log(
'[streetmix-loader]',
'setting `streetmixAPIURL` to',
streetmixAPIURL
);
el.setAttribute('streetmix-loader', 'streetmixAPIURL', streetmixAPIURL);
return;
}
console.log(
'[streetmix-loader]',
'Neither `streetmixAPIURL` nor `streetmixStreetURL` properties provided, please provide at least one.'
);
return;
}
const request = new XMLHttpRequest();
console.log('[streetmix-loader]', 'GET ' + data.streetmixAPIURL);
request.open('GET', data.streetmixAPIURL, true);
request.onload = function () {
if (this.status >= 200 && this.status < 400) {
// Connection success
const streetmixResponseObject = JSON.parse(this.response);
// convert units of measurement if necessary
const streetData = streetmixUtils.convertStreetValues(
streetmixResponseObject.data.street
);
const streetmixSegments = streetData.segments;
const streetmixName = streetmixResponseObject.name;
el.setAttribute('streetmix-loader', 'name', streetmixName);
const state = useStore.getState();
if (!state.sceneTitle) {
state.setSceneTitle(streetmixName);
}
el.setAttribute('data-layer-name', 'Streetmix • ' + streetmixName);
if (data.showBuildings) {
el.setAttribute('street', 'right', streetData.rightBuildingVariant);
el.setAttribute('street', 'left', streetData.leftBuildingVariant);
}
el.setAttribute('street', 'type', 'streetmixSegmentsMetric');
// set JSON attribute last or it messes things up
el.setAttribute(
'street',
'JSON',
JSON.stringify({ streetmixSegmentsMetric: streetmixSegments })
);
el.emit('streetmix-loader-street-loaded');
// the streetmix data has been loaded, set the synchronize flag to false
el.setAttribute('streetmix-loader', 'synchronize', false);
} else {
// We reached our target server, but it returned an error
console.log(
'[streetmix-loader]',
'Loading Error: We reached the target server, but it returned an error'
);
}
};
request.onerror = function () {
// There was a connection error of some sort
console.log(
'[streetmix-loader]',
'Loading Error: There was a connection error of some sort'
);
};
request.send();
}
});
// Vehicle wheel Animation
AFRAME.registerComponent('wheel', {
schema: {
speed: { type: 'number', default: 1 },
wheelDiameter: { type: 'number', default: 1 }
},
init: function () {
const el = this.el;
const self = this;
el.addEventListener('model-loaded', (e) => {
const vehicle = el.getObject3D('mesh');
if (!vehicle) {
return;
}
self.wheel_F_L = vehicle.getObjectByName('wheel_F_L');
self.wheel_F_R = vehicle.getObjectByName('wheel_F_R');
self.wheel_B_L = vehicle.getObjectByName('wheel_B_L');
self.wheel_B_R = vehicle.getObjectByName('wheel_B_R');
// For Truck extra Wheels
self.wheel_B_L_2 = vehicle.getObjectByName('wheel_B_L_2');
self.wheel_B_R_2 = vehicle.getObjectByName('wheel_B_R_2');
});
},
tick: function (t, dt) {
const speed = this.data.speed / 1000;
const wheelDiameter = this.data.wheelDiameter;
const rateOfRotation = 2 * (speed / wheelDiameter) * dt;
if (this.wheel_F_L) {
this.wheel_F_L.rotateY(rateOfRotation);
}
if (this.wheel_F_R) {
this.wheel_F_R.rotateY(rateOfRotation);
}
if (this.wheel_B_L) {
this.wheel_B_L.rotateY(rateOfRotation);
}
if (this.wheel_B_L_2) {
this.wheel_B_L_2.rotateY(rateOfRotation);
}
if (this.wheel_B_R_2) {
this.wheel_B_R_2.rotateY(rateOfRotation);
}
if (this.wheel_B_R) {
this.wheel_B_R.rotateY(rateOfRotation);
}
}
});
